Sam Reports Back from Disneyland After Dark: Star Wars Nite The biggest headline of the night was Sam joining from the road fresh off Disneyland After Dark: Star Wars Nite. Disney describes these after-hours events as running from 9 p.m. to 1 a.m. at Disneyland park, with themed entertainment, specialty menu items, character experiences, shorter attraction wait times, unlimited digital PhotoPass downloads, and commemorative keepsakes. The April 28 event also landed right at the front edge of Disneyland's larger Star Wars season. That made this more than just another party-night recap. Star Wars Nite was also one of the first chances for guests to see how Disneyland was expanding the story at Star Wars: Galaxy's Edge. That is a meaningful detail for fans who care about continuity in Galaxy's Edge. For years, the land sat in a very specific point on the Star Wars timeline. This new approach gives Disneyland more room to bring in different characters and stories, which makes the land feel more flexible going forward. We Have Dates for EPCOT Food and Wine Festival 2026 Back on the Walt Disney World side, Disney officially announced that the 2026 EPCOT International Food and Wine Festival runs from August 27 through November 21, 2026. That gives fans another long runway of booths, bites, drinks, and festival energy at EPCOT as the year starts to shift toward fall. This is always one of those planning stories that gets people moving fast. Once the dates are out, the conversation changes from waiting to planning. Vacation timing, festival strategy, and what Disney might reveal next all suddenly start to matter. Mickey's Not-So-Scary Starts Earlier Than Ever We also now have dates for Mickey's Not-So-Scary Halloween Party, and yes, it starts earlier than many fans expected. The 2026 party season runs from August 7 through October 31. That August 7 start puts Halloween planning in motion very early, even by Disney standards. That early start is one of the biggest practical takeaways from the whole week. If you are planning a late-summer trip, the line between summer and Halloween at Walt Disney World keeps getting thinner. Greg Gets a Firsthand Look at Disney Lakeshore Lodge Greg also checked out the construction progress at Disney Lakeshore Lodge, which Disney introduced on April 21 as a new waterfront retreat where guests and their loved ones will discover the wonder of nature through Disney storytelling. Sam's Disneyland Report Went Beyond Star Wars What made this episode especially strong was that Sam's Disneyland report did not stop with Star Wars. He also looked at Bluey's Best Day Ever, which debuted at Disneyland park on March 22, 2026. Disney Parks Blog says the Fantasyland Theatre has been reimagined as Bluey's school, with Bluey and Bingo appearing in rotating show moments throughout the day, along with themed food and merchandise. [caption id="attachment_80752" align="aligncenter" width="1219"] Bluey and Bingo bring Bluey's Best Day Ever to Disneyland March 22 with shows, games, themed food, and new merch.[/caption] That matters because Bluey is not just another character meet and greet. It is one of the clearest examples of Disney leaning into what younger families are excited about right now, and doing it in a way that feels like a full offering instead of a quick overlay. Paint the Night Is Still a Draw at Disneyland Sam also covered Paint the Night, which remains one of the biggest reasons fans want to be in Disneyland after dark. Disney has said the fan-favorite parade is part of the Disneyland Resort 70th Anniversary entertainment lineup and that the 70th celebration continues through August 9, 2026. That gives the parade extra weight this summer. It is not just back. It is part of a limited anniversary window, which makes it feel more urgent for fans trying to fit Disneyland into their 2026 plans. News: A popular attraction in Disney California Adventure is moving towards extinction. Monsters, Inc. Mike & Sully to the Rescue! has had a permit filed with the city of Anaheim for demolition. In addition to the attraction, the Hollywood Lounge beverage stand is also included in the demolition permit. The timeline to start demolition is not until at least late 2027. - https://www.disneyfoodblog.com/2026/04/19/confirmed-this-disney-ride-will-permanently-close-in-2027/ We are just about a week away from the timeline expanding at Star Wars Galaxy's Edge. On April 29th, Batuu will welcome original trilogy characters like Darth Vader, Luke Skywalker, Han Solor, and Leia Organa. This has been a long time request from guests who want to interact with characters from across the trilogy in the Star Wars themed land. There is some criticism that the characters are not close enough to their appearance in the films, but we will have to wait and see. In addition, the area will have the classic music of John Williams playing from the movie score. - https://www.micechat.com/434704-disneyland-update-star-wars-land-glow-up-app-shake-up-toy-story-5-build-up/ https://www.laughingplace.com/disney-parks/photos-dok-ondar-changes-april-2026/ In the latest update to the Disneyland app, there have been some good quality of life improvements. Under My Visit, the Tip Board has been renamed to Wait Times & Showtimes, and My Day has been renamed My Plans. These updated names better reflect what can be found in each section. MyDisney Wallet has been added to the account settings where you can add your credit or debit card for payments. There still is no option to add a gift card. - https://www.micechat.com/434704-disneyland-update-star-wars-land-glow-up-app-shake-up-toy-story-5-build-up/ With the Disneyland 70th celebration coming to a close this summer, there are some good discounts to be had. Many 70th anniversary items are marked down up to 50%, including some Loungefly bags. In addition, there are some new Duffy and Friends items that have arrived at the resort from Aulani. Pins, a button up shirt, and more are available. - https://www.micechat.com/434704-disneyland-update-star-wars-land-glow-up-app-shake-up-toy-story-5-build-up/ A classic attraction is retuning to the Disneyland Resort. News: Details have been announced for D23: The Ultimate Disney Fan Event for 2026. This year's event will run from August 14th-16th at the Anaheim Convention Center and the Honda Center for evening presentations. The Disney Legends inductees were announced, along with a bunch of activities leading up to the main event. On August 8th, the Walt Disney Archives new exhibit will open, on August 11th, D23 Night at the Anaheim Packing District returns, August 12th is D23 Night at Angel Stadium, and August 13th is D23 Day at Disneyland. Tickets went on sale March 31st for Gold Charter Members, with Essential, Choice, and Complete members going on sale April 2nd. For all the details and pricing, visit the link in the show notes. – https://disneyparksblog.com/disney-experiences/d23-2026-what-you-need-to-know/ The Children's Hospital of Orange County Walk in the Park is returning to Disneyland this year. The hospital has a new name – Rady Children's Health, but the event is still the CHOC Walk. The 5k fundraiser will take place on August 2nd, where participants will walk through the resort and experience pre-opening conditions. The event supports pediatric specialty care, research and innovation, family support services, and education for future healthcare providers. Registration is now open at the link in our show notes. – https://www.laughingplace.com/disney-parks/choc-walk-2026-disneyland-resort/ https://www.chocwalk.org/ The Savannah Bananas returned to Disneyland this week. The players, joined by the Indianapolis Clowns, started their day in Star Wars: Galaxy's Edge, then they took a ride on King Arthur Carrousel, followed by dancing and singing in front of Sleeping Beauty Castle. Later, players traveled down Main Street for a Cavalcade. Later, they performed in Disney California Adventure at Paradise Park. – https://disneyparksblog.com/dlr/savannah-bananas-at-disneyland-what-to-know/ Last Sunday, Bluey made her debut at the Fantasyland Theatre. The first day was very busy, with lines stretching to Storybookland Canal Boats. After the first day, crowds settled and the show has been a huge success. From 9am to 4:30pm, Bluey, and characters from the show, perform for guests with a couple variations of a stage show, and guest interactions. Next door at Troubadour Tavern the Bluey-inspired dishes have been popular, with long, but fast moving, lines. – https://www.micechat.com/433717-disneyland-update-bluey-blues-banana-bonanza-d23-buzz/ Weeklyteers who rely on a Fuel Rod to keep their mobile devices charged up will be happy to hear they are getting an upgrade! New kiosks at the resort now offer the “Max 10” chargers that have more charge, and can do wireless charging! The Max 10 chargers have 3 times more charging capacity, but also start at $80, instead of the $40 a new, previous version costs. – https://www.micechat.com/433717-disneyland-update-bluey-blues-banana-bonanza-d23-buzz/ SnackChat: Spring Character Dining – https://www.micechat.com/433717-disneyland-update-bluey-blues-banana-bonanza-d23-buzz/ Disney Channel Nite Eats – https://www.laughingplace.com/disney-parks/disney-channel-nite-foodie-guide-2026/ Discussion Topic: Teresa and Vern's Bay Area Trip Hosted by Simplecast, an AdsWizz company.
